No. (808) 961-8251 % DFN►J AGENDA DATE: Wednesday, July 14, 2021 TIME: 10:00 a.m. PLACE: Hawaii County Building, Council Chambers, 25 Aupuni Street, Hilo, HI 96720 As part of the response to the threat of COVID-19, Governor David Ige issued a Nineteenth Proclamation Related to the COVID-19 Emergency dated April 9, 2021, suspending Hawai'i Revised Statutes Chapter 92, Public Agency Meetings and Records, to the extent necessary to enable boards as defined in Section 92-2, to conduct meetings without any board members or members of the public physically present in the same location. This meeting will be held through a combination of some board members being physically present at the meeting location and some members participating by interactive video conference through Zoom. Only persons that are present for the particular item on the agenda will be allowed in the meeting room. Each person will be required to wear a face mask and maintain six feet physical distance from any other person as required by law. The public may view the meeting live online via Zoom. To sign up for access to the meeting online via Zoom, please contact Liza Osorio at Liza.Osorio@hawaiicountygov or 808-961- 8251 no later than 12 noon, Tuesday, July 13, 2021. Anyone wishing to testify orally online via Zoom must sign up by 12 noon, Tuesday, July 13, 2021, by contacting Liza Osorio. The Board has taken these public health safety precautions in order to minimize physical contact and maximize physical distancing. NOTICE TO LOBBYISTS If you are a lobbyist, you must register with the Hawaii County Clerk within five days of becoming a lobbyist (Article 15, Section 2-91.3(b), Hawaii County Code). A lobbyist means "any individual engaged for pay or other consideration who spends more than five hours in any month or $275 in any six-month period for the purpose of attempting to influence legislative or administrative action by communicating or urging others to communicate with public officials." (Article 15, Section 2-91.3(a)(6), Hawaii County Code.) Registration forms and expenditure report documents are available at the Office of the County Clerk -Council, 25 Aupuni Street, Hilo, Hawaii 96720.
